Aberration Definition
noun
Definition
a departure from what is normal, usual, or expected, typically an unwelcome one

How to Use Aberration in a Sentence
- The sudden drop in temperature was an aberration from the average for this time of year.
- His outburst was an aberration from his usual calm demeanor.
- The scientist noted that the results were an aberration and not indicative of the true trend.
- Such behavior is considered an aberration in our otherwise peaceful community.
- The film's ending was seen as an aberration by critics compared to its otherwise conventional plot.
